The 2001 movie, The Luck of the Irish makes a connection with St. Patrick's Day, and the luck of the Irish. Kyle, the main character is trying to discover his heritage and learns a few things about being Irish as he learns. Vocabulary that is learned and reviewed includes: heritage, immigrants, and heritage. Students will learn facts about Ireland and being Irish as they watch the movie.
Students will also learn about problem solving skills, working hard, following rules, working together, and being a good friend, citizen, and family member. The comprehension questions in this product relate with the movie as well as students own experiences. Students can also write sentences uses unknown vocabulary words in sentences. Students can answer these comprehension questions as they watch the movie or after they have finished the movie. Multiple choice and short answer comprehension questions are included in this product.
An answer key is included at the end of the packet.

This HUGE St. Patrick's Day Diphthong Activity set is a great addition to your March reading block! Featuring 5 fun Dipthong centers such as rainbow puzzles, shamrock matching, cookie sort, gold coin tic tac toe, and sentence matching.
This set also includes 22 St. Patrick's Day Diphthong practice sheets! A helpful picture guide is also included so you and your students know what each image represents!
Diphthongs included: Au, Aw, Oi, Oy, Ow, Ou, long & short oo, ew
Included Center/Station Games:
Rainbow Puzzles: Students match the picture to the correct diphthong.
Shamrock Matching: Students match the diphthong to the correct picuture.
Gold Coin Tic Tac Toe: Students use shamrock cards with the same sound (but different letter patterns) to play tic tac toe.
Cookie Sorting: students read the word on the cookie and sort onto correct baking sheet.
Sentence Match: students will read the sentence and match to the picture.
Recording sheets are included with each station game!
Included Diphthong Practice Pages/Worksheets:
Diphthong Sorting Cut & Paste: students sort the picture by diphthong.
Sentence sorting Cut & Paste: students read the sentence and glue under correct picture.
Fill in missing diphthong: students use picture to fill in missing diphthong.
Circle correct diphthong: students use picture to circle the correct diphthong.
Diphthong writing: students use diphthongs to write a story, then illustrate.
Answer keys are included for all worksheet pages!
